|
|
@@ -4,21 +4,37 @@ _Writeup still a WIP, please pardon the dust._
|
|
|
|
|
|
_Below is mostly braindumps & rough commands for creating/tweaking these services. Formal writeup coming soon!_
|
|
|
|
|
|
-# Services
|
|
|
+# Applications
|
|
|
|
|
|
-Service | Uptime (24h) | ArgoCD
|
|
|
+## Public facing services
|
|
|
+
|
|
|
+Service | Uptime (1mo) | ArgoCD
|
|
|
-|-|-
|
|
|
-[copyparty](copyparty.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[gogs](gogs.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[plex](gogs.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[homeassistant](homeassistant.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[jellyfin](jellyfin.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[miniflux](miniflux.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
-[ntfy](ntfy.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[copyparty](copyparty.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[gogs](gogs.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[plex](gogs.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[homeassistant](homeassistant.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[jellyfin](jellyfin.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[miniflux](miniflux.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+[ntfy](ntfy.jibby.org) | [](https://status.jibby.org/) | 
|
|
|
+
|
|
|
+## Infra
|
|
|
+
|
|
|
+Application | ArgoCD
|
|
|
+-|-
|
|
|
+argocd | 
|
|
|
+rook |  
|
|
|
+cloudflared | 
|
|
|
+media-automation | 
|
|
|
+traefik | 
|
|
|
+monitoring | 
|
|
|
+upgrade-plan | 
|
|
|
+
|
|
|
+# Why?
|
|
|
|
|
|
-# argocd
|
|
|
+## argocd
|
|
|
|
|
|
-TODO
|
|
|
+## k3s
|
|
|
|
|
|
# k3s
|
|
|
|
|
|
@@ -436,8 +452,12 @@ This is a nice PVC option for simpler backup target setups.
|
|
|
|
|
|
# TODO
|
|
|
|
|
|
-- [ ] move to https://argo-workflows.readthedocs.io/en/latest/quick-start/
|
|
|
- - https://github.com/dgzlopes/cdk8s-on-argocd
|
|
|
+- [X] move to https://argo-workflows.readthedocs.io/en/latest/quick-start/
|
|
|
+- [ ] https://external-secrets.io/latest/introduction/getting-started/
|
|
|
+- [ ] redo paperless, with dedicated postgres cluster (applicationset)
|
|
|
+- [ ] argocd for backup target
|
|
|
+ - I think about my backup target way less often, IaC would be very helpful for it
|
|
|
+- [ ] Try https://github.com/dgzlopes/cdk8s-on-argocd
|
|
|
- [ ] explore metallb failover, or cilium
|
|
|
- https://metallb.universe.tf/concepts/layer2/
|
|
|
- https://cilium.io/
|